About Us

Shark Ninja is a global product design and technology company, with a diversified portfolio of 5‑star rated lifestyle solutions that positively impact people’s lives in homes around the world. Powered by two trusted global brands, Shark and Ninja, the company has a proven track record of bringing disruptive innovation to market, and developing one consumer product after another has allowed Shark Ninja to enter multiple product categories, driving significant growth and market share gains.

Headquartered in Needham, Massachusetts with more than 3,600+ associates, the company’s products are sold at key retailers, online and offline, and through distributors around the world.

This team is on site in Needham MA, 3x a week Summary

This team enables the sales team to own the attainment and accuracy of their sales forecast in an efficient manner, the supply team to bring in the appropriate inventory, and the business to appropriately bridge the financial forecast.

Key Responsibilities
  • Global Planning Operating Model Rollout and Support
  • Drive implementation of the Global Planning Operating Model across North America, Latin America, the UK, and Europe, enabling consistent attainment and accuracy to financial forecast, zero products on allocation, and no incremental E&O inventory
  • Act as a key point of contact for regional stakeholders, ensuring clarity, alignment, and engagement throughout the rollout process
  • Identify and proactively address barriers to successful implementation by working collaboratively with relevant stakeholders
  • Enable the execution of the Operating Model through their team (agenda, notes, calendar, key takeaways/actions, and follow ups)
  • Stakeholder Engagement and Feedback Management:
    Gather, consolidate, and analyze feedback from stakeholders (both positive and constructive) and share it with Planning team to inform potential revisions or clarifications to the Operating Model
  • Serve as a trusted advisor to stakeholders on prioritizing implementation tasks and phasing the rollout for maximum effectiveness
  • Facilitate regular communication and updates to stakeholders, fostering trust and alignment
Best Practices And Knowledge Sharing
  • Identify and disseminate best practices and key learnings across North America, Latin America, the UK, and European regions to enhance the effectiveness and efficiency of the Operating Model rollout
  • Collaborate with other regional teams to share insights and foster a culture of continuous improvement
  • Facilitate monthly group learning sessions to bring stakeholders together, share ideas, process improvements, and foster collaboration across cross‑functional teams.
Strategic Leadership
  • Act as a thought leader to drive innovative approaches for implementing the Operating Model and overcoming challenges
  • Provide strategic input on other cross‑region, cross‑category initiatives
  • Partner with Global Planning organization to complete weekly and monthly deliverables; rolling out additional initiatives as they arise
Technical Skill Set
  • Advanced Excel expertise for analysis, pivot tables, formatting, and project/program management dashboards
  • Strong data analysis and visualization skills, translating complex information into clear, executive‑ready insights, and creation of process artifacts that drive alignment, adoption, and change
  • Proven ability to embrace and experiment with AI, using AI‑driven inputs to enhance analysis, problem‑solving, and decision‑making
  • Proficiency across the Microsoft ecosystem (PowerPoint, Visio, Power BI, SharePoint, Teams) for storytelling, process mapping, reporting, and collaboration
  • Working knowledge of data infrastructure concepts (data pipelines, data lakes) and Agile delivery practices, including sprint planning
Qualifications
  • Proven experience of 5-7 years in program management, change management, or process implementation in a regional or global context
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to engage and influence stakeholders. Must be comfortable with public speaking and communicating with SVP and C‑Level audiences.
  • Demonstrated ability to manage complex projects with multiple stakeholders and competing priorities.…
